创建域名解析服务器是一个复杂但非常重要的任务,它涉及到多个步骤和配置,以下是详细的操作指南:
1、选择合适的操作系统和硬件:选择适合的操作系统是搭建域名解析服务器的第一步,常用的操作系统包括Linux(如Ubuntu、CentOS)、Windows Server等,确保服务器硬件足够强大,以满足预计的用户流量需求。
2、安装并配置DNS软件:安装并配置一个可靠的DNS软件,如BIND、PowerDNS或NSD,以BIND为例,其配置文件通常称为“named.conf”,定义了域名解析服务器的各种设置,包括域名列表、DNS区域、域名解析规则等。
3、配置域名解析区域:在DNS服务器中配置域名解析区域非常重要,你需要根据所管理的域名,添加相应的区域记录,区域记录包括正向解析(将域名解析为IP地址)和反向解析(将IP地址解析为域名)两部分。
4、设置DNS记录:在每个区域中,需要设置相应的DNS记录,以指定将域名解析到的特定IP地址或其他资源,常见的DNS记录类型包括A记录(将域名解析到IPv4地址)、AAAA记录(将域名解析到IPv6地址)、CNAME记录(将域名解析到另一个域名)、MX记录(指定域名的邮件服务器)、TXT记录(存储域名的文本值)等。
5、网络配置和安全设置:在服务器上配置网络接口,确保服务器能够与外部网络正常通信,应该设置适当的安全措施,如限制对服务器的访问权限、启用防火墙和加密通信等,以保护服务器的安全。
6、监控和维护:定期监控服务器的运行状态,包括网络连接、DNS解析性能和域名更新等,及时处理任何故障和问题,并进行必要的维护和升级,以确保服务器的可靠性和性能。
7、测试和验证:完成前面的设置后,可以通过使用DNS查询工具来进行测试和验证,可以使用命令行工具如dig(Domain Information Groper)或nslookup来查询特定域名的解析结果,确保域名解析服务器能够正确地解析和返回预期的结果。
8、配置域名注册商:将域名注册商的域名服务器设置为刚创建的域名解析服务器,这样,当有人查询注册在该域名上的信息时,域名注册商将会将该查询发送到你的服务器进行解析。
FAQs
Q1: 如何更改域名解析服务器?
A1: 要更改域名解析服务器,首先需要登录到域名注册商的管理界面,在管理界面中找到DNS设置或域名解析部分,然后编辑现有的DNS记录或添加新的DNS记录,将域名服务器(NS记录)指向新的域名解析服务器的IP地址,保存更改后,等待一段时间(通常是几分钟到几小时),新的域名解析服务器就会生效。
Q2: 如何优化域名解析服务器的性能?
A2: 优化域名解析服务器的性能可以从以下几个方面入手:一是合理配置服务器硬件资源,确保服务器具有足够的处理能力和内存;二是优化DNS软件的配置,如调整缓存大小、启用递归查询等;三是使用高效的DNS解析算法和数据结构;四是定期对服务器进行维护和升级,确保其运行在最佳状态,还可以考虑使用负载均衡技术来分散解析请求的压力,提高解析性能和可用性。
小编有话说
创建域名解析服务器是一个涉及多个环节和技术点的复杂过程,在实际操作中,需要仔细规划和配置每一个步骤,确保服务器的稳定性和安全性,随着技术的发展和业务的变化,还需要不断对服务器进行监控和维护,以适应新的需求和挑战,希望本文能够为大家提供一些有用的参考和指导。
原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1407287.html
本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。
发表回复